With a pair of Cy Young awards already to his name, Los Angeles Dodgers’ southpaw Clayton Kershaw has established himself as arguably one of the top pitchers in baseball today. The dominant left-hander swung this game-used Marucci TH17-A model bat during the 2009 season that saw Kershaw go 8-8 with a sterling 2.79 ERA in only his second season in the league.
This offered Marucci bat displays outstanding use and is un-cracked. Kershaw had 59 plate appearances in 2009, sporting a pitcher-like batting average of .104. Kershaw did collect five hits and scored two runs as this bat still has many ball marks, stitch impressions, white leather scuffs and cleat marks on the barrel. There is a light coating of pine tar on the handle and the date of manufacture “8/17/09”, Kershaw’s number “22” (in white) and the length “4” and weight “1.5” are stamped on the knob. The barrel has a cupped end. This is a tremendous early-career gamer from one of baseball’s best pitchers and it comes with a full LOA from PSA/DNA (1B14255) and has been graded a perfect GU 10.
